DISCUSSION
City Council approval is requested to determine that the City’s current taxicab provider, Long Beach Yellow Cab (LBYC), is in full compliance with the terms of their existing permit and the number of taxicabs authorized to operate within their fleet is sufficient for the needs of the City, and to allow for changes in vehicle appearance. In addition, authorization is requested to extend the terms of the Taxi Regulation Modernization Pilot Program (Pilot Program) for a period of 12 months to allow LBYC to remain competitive among Transportation Network Companies (TNCs), such as Uber and Lyft. Although service is similar in nature, in Long Beach they operate on fundamentally different business models, with taxicabs facing stricter local regulatory standards. Extending the Pilot Program will allow LBYC the continued flexibility to operate under similar regulatory standards to TNCs.
